A secluded overnight parking place beside a long sandy beach, with the sea 20 meters away and no camper services. The final 50 meters are bumpy, and vehicles up to approximately 6m can access it, although sand, storm damage and a large puddle have been reported. The setting is extremely quiet and private, with no barking dogs. Recent visitors noted beach rubbish, including material that campers helped collect.
